Before your summer begins, I want to inform you of a decision that has just been made that may shift the current composition of the West Valley Elementary School staff. The District has become increasingly aware that staff dynamics and the school’s interaction with the parent community need improvement. This awareness was brought about by stakeholder feedback regarding desires to improve the school culture, community/staff relations, and the overall learning environment. Since becoming aware of various stakeholders’ experiences and concerns, the District has examined the situation and attempted to resolve the concerns. Through this process it became clear that a change was needed. In an effort to prevent the evolving school climate issues from ultimately impacting the student experience, the District is immediately engaging in a plan to re-invent the school. This is a unique circumstance and action, and does not represent a normal course of action. This change process will provide a unique opportunity for developing a vision where West Valley Elementary School will reflect a collaborative community that values innovation, ingenuity, inspiration, and inclusion of all stakeholders. Existing West Valley staff (both teachers and support staff) will be asked to apply and successfully interview for an assignment at the school. All candidates will need to be interested and commit to learning and growing continuously, building and supporting a positive culture of learning and growth for all, and developing a school community culture that practices empathy and caring for all stakeholders. Existing staff members that do not choose to apply, or are not selected, will be transferred to another school site vacancy in the District. Principal Theresa Johnson has expressed interest in, and has accepted a vacancy as a Coordinator of Instruction in the District Office, where she will help implement English Language Arts curriculum across the District. I have already identified a highly capable leader to guide this transition process. I am pleased to introduce Robin Robinson as the new principal of West Valley Elementary School. Currently the principal of Eaton Elementary School in the Cupertino Union School District, Robin is a veteran school administrator and outstanding instructional leader whose experience will serve the school community well. Specifically, Robin has experience in successfully launching a new school from the ground up and believes that a successful school is built on collaboration between students, staff, and parents. As such, all interested teachers in the District are invited to apply to be a part of the re-invention process of West Valley.
